Transaction b512903a6671e98045b0636e4d9b44fa0a8718fc2718e536eaec74311a5511fe
1 Input
2 Outputs
- b512903a6671e98045b0636e4d9b44fa0a8718fc2718e536eaec74311a5511fe:0
- b512903a6671e98045b0636e4d9b44fa0a8718fc2718e536eaec74311a5511fe:1
value 360000
address 3G2PcfsED64dJZauB7uKyfZmmwYPXf8tVs
value 170960917
address 356fU64uSTydGcu87cBEnLtSDseVA785KV